In 1852, Mary E. Jacobs entered the world in West Virginia, United States, born to David Jacobs and Susanna Bee. In 1860, Mary E. Jacobs resided in Doddridge, Virginia, United States. Mary E. Jacobs married Timothy K. Davis, William Lowther Hitchcox, and had children including John Davis, Bertha Augusta Hitchcox. Mary E. Jacobs passed away in 1938 in Cairo, Ritchie, West Virginia, United States.
